The assessment normally starts with a preliminary consultation with a health care specialist. This may include a GP, psychologist, or psychiatrist. During this phase, the clinician will:
Discuss signs and how they impact life.Gather developmental history from moms and dads or guardians.Evaluation any previous examinations or reports (if applicable).Official Assessment
A thorough assessment may involve the following components:
1. Standardized Rating Scales
Different surveys assist in evaluating ADHD signs. Some typically used scales consist of:
ScaleDescriptionConners Rating ScalesMeasures symptoms and habits related to ADHD.ADHD Rating Scale IVEvaluates the severity of signs in kids.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S)Evaluates symptoms in adults.2. Medical Interviews
Healthcare specialists will conduct structured or semi-structured interviews. These discussions might delve deeper into:
Family history of ADHD or other mental health conditions.Academic and occupational history.Social skills and relationships.3. Behavioral Observations
In some cases, direct observation in various environments (e.g., school or work environment) may occur to get a thorough understanding of the individual's behaviour.
4. Cognitive Assessments
These tests evaluate cognitive functions, such as attention, memory, and executive function. Common assessments consist of:
TestFunctionWechsler Intelligence ScaleProcedures cognitive capability.Continuous Performance TestExamines attention period and impulsivity.Medical diagnosis and Feedback
After extensive evaluation, the clinician will sum up findings in a feedback session. This session usually includes:
Discussion of medical diagnosis (if suitable).Recommended interventions and techniques.Suggestions for instructional support, if required.Follow-up Support
Post-diagnosis, follow-up consultations might be essential to assess progress and adjust treatment plans as needed.
Types of ADHD Assessments Available
In the UK, assessments can be conducted through different channels, including:
NHS Services: Family physicians might refer individuals to NHS professional services.Private Clinics: Independent practices provide assessments with shorter waiting times but at a monetary cost.Educational Assessments: Schools often conduct assessments to help trainees who may require special educational assistance.Type of AssessmentProsConsNHS ServicesFree, ComprehensiveLong waiting times, Limited accessibilityPrivate ClinicsQuick access, Tailored servicesPricey, Less oversightEducational AssessmentsConcentrated on finding out difficultiesMinimal to scholastic settingsAnnual Statistics on ADHD Assessments

A: The assessment procedure can take several weeks to months, depending on the kind of examination and the waiting times of the company.
Q2: Is a referral needed for an ADHD assessment?
A: Yes, for the most part, a recommendation from a GP or health care provider is needed for an NHS assessment. Private assessments do not require this.
Q3: What happens if ADHD is identified?
A: If detected, a person may get recommendations for medication, treatment, or particular lodgings in instructional settings.
Q4: Can adults get evaluated for ADHD in the UK?
A: Yes, adults can and should look for an assessment if they believe ADHD, as it is typically undiagnosed in childhood.
Q5: Are assessments private?
A: Yes, assessments and any resulting diagnoses are dealt with confidentially, with safeguarding of all individual info.
